Quarterly Planning Note — Orvella Group

For the incoming director: hiring across the Meridale logistics division is frozen through the next two quarters. Backfills require executive sign-off; contractor extensions are capped at ninety days. Other divisions are unaffected, though budgets assume no net headcount growth. Please review the staffing register before our first meeting. The confidential planning note follows.

internal memo for tagef-hadup: Gross margin on Ulaath came in at 15 percent against a plan of 5 percent. Only 7 of the 120 pilot accounts renewed Ulaath, so a churn review is set for October 15.

## Artifact Signing — SDK Parity Notes (Weekly Sync)

Kestrel SDK for Android reached parity with the Swift client this sprint: offline queueing, batched telemetry, and retry semantics now match. Both SDKs ship as signed artifacts from the same pipeline. Remaining gap: background sync throttling, targeted next sprint. Verify both release bundles before tagging. Both artifacts validate against the shared signing key below.

signing key of kawig-fafog = bky19_6Fypv1qws7J8qJtaYjX

Meeting notes — transport briefing, 14 May

Discussed the crate of survey instruments bound for the Pellham ridge site. Theodolites calibrated Tuesday; crate sealed and weatherproofed. Coordinator to schedule a morning run to avoid the gravel road after rain. Driver carries the calibration certificates, not the site office. Hand-over instruction for the courier follows below.

handover note for yawig-tagug: the ralael eliion courier leaves the ulaax frair olidor ledger at gate 3456 under passcode 367212

Welcome to Copperquay support. Catalog pages cache product data for 15 minutes; price edits in Merchant Hub may lag until invalidation runs. If a customer reports stale pricing, trigger a manual purge from the Ops panel rather than escalating. The purge console requires elevated access, which you unlock with the recovery passphrase below.

unlock words, bawef-kahap: sorax-sorir-quenys-aldok